The vocal mod!

I have no electronical background so I cannot refer to what positions they are in, I can only describe and show through pictures. The resistor that is responsible for the 'Vocality' of the wah is usually located next to the inductor. The inductor is the biggest thing on the board apart from input jacks (if your wah has the jacks mounted on the board like mine).

Stock value of my crybaby; 33k
Suggested values to try; 68k - 100k

On my wah pedal, it was a bit difficult to get to, but if you use a solder remover (the things that click and suck solder up) it is a hell of a lot easier. I still don't have one though! So anyway, whip the buggar out and prime your selection of resistors! Higher means a more vocal sweep, I used a 68k resistor for the clips and I really liked it, it was definitely an improvement.
